Grant Description

There are many work-related accidents in the construction sector.

Statistics from the Swedish Work Environment Authority indicate that there are approximately 3,700 accidents annually that have led to sick leave in recent years in the industry.

Fatal accidents are high in the construction sector, of the 24 fatal accidents in 2020, 10 were in the construction sector. With this project, we want to improve safety at construction sites.

Based on the project partners´ experience, the project will focus on early detection when staff at the construction site are on their way into dangerous situations and reduce the risk through "nudging".To achieve the overall goal, this project focuses on two focus areas introducing AI on construction sites to identify deviant behavior among workers on construction sites and safety-related changes in the environment and situational interaction between the infrastructure / detector system and end users (construction site staff) to improve and maintain security.The project is based on tracking and prediction of road users´ behavior from trajectories for e.g. pedestrians who in turn were used in machine learning-based software to predict road users´ intentions.

From the discovered intentions, the system can understand what is happening in the area.

In addition, it could inform and warn specific people about the deviant and potentially dangerous situation.Data collected (trajectories and image data) can be used to develop and validate a model that can form the basis for creating solutions based on the principles of so-called nudging to contribute to safer behavior among those working on construction sites.The results can be published in magazines such as International Journal of Environmental Research and Public Health and Computers & Industrial Engineering or conferences Intelligent Systems Conference and Artificial Intelligence in Architecture, Engineering and Construction.
